Pumpkin Jewish Apple Cake
Print Recipe

Pumpkin Jewish Apple Cake Recipe

How to make Pumpkin Jewish Apple Cake Recipe ?  in our previous article, we gave it how to make a Jewis apple cake. in this recipe, we’ll give you how to make a Pumpkin Jewel apple cake.
Yum
Prep Time10 mins
Total Time1 hr 20 mins
Course: Dessert
Cuisine: international
Servings: 4 servings
Calories: 400kcal

Ingredients

  • 3 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 2 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
  • 2 cups sugar
  • 1 cup pumpkin
  • 4 eggs
  • 1/4 cup orange juice
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 4 apples – peeled, cored and sliced
  • 2 teaspoons ground cinnamon
  • 1/4 cup sugar
  • 1 1/2 cups Mussleman’s apple butter

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Grease pans (2 large loaf pans or 4 small loaf pans).
  • Combine the ground cinnamon, 1/4 cup sugar, and apples and set aside.
  • In a large mixing bowl, combine the flour, salt, baking powder.
  • In the bowl of an electric mixer combine pumpkinl and 2 cups of the sugar. Mix until combined
  • Add eggs and mix until incorporated.
  • Add orange juice and vanilla and mix until incorporated.
  • Add flour mixture gradually and mix until incorporated.
  • Pour 1/2 of the batter into the prepared pan(s).
  • Top with 1/2 of the apple butter.
  • Top with 1/2 of the apple mixture.
  • Pour the remaining batter over the top, spread the remaining apple butter over the batter and layer the remaining sliced apples on the mixture.
  • Bake at 350 degrees F for 70 to 90 minutes.
